The Jigawa Coalition for Climate Action, Economic Empowerment, and Responsive Governance (JiCERGO), a newly formed coalition of leading civil society organizations in Jigawa State, has elected its inaugural leadership team.
The newly elected leadership team includes: Comrade Shuaibu Kafingana as Co-Chair, Mustapha Babura as Chairman, Economic Empowerment, and Ahmed Ilallah as Chairman, Climate Action among other members.
JiCERGO is a bold, collective movement committed to driving sustainable development, promoting inclusive governance, and advancing community resilience across Jigawa. The coalition’s mission is focused on two strategic pillars: Climate Action and Economic Empowerment.
